10 Things You Didn't Know About Jennifer Tilly

Jennifer Tilly is an actress that is almost instantly recognizable thanks to her stunning features and distinctive voice. We've all loved her in movies like Liar Liar and Monsters, Inc. but we're willing to bet you probably didn't know these 10 things about her!

She appeared on both Cheers and Frasier as one of Frasier Crane's dates.

She's an avid poker player and has won several tournaments.

Her favorite role she's played is Violet in Bound.

She and Gina Gershon would prep for the more explicit scenes in that film by drinking tequila.

She's was a huge fan of Jim Carrey before acting with him in Liar Liar.

Fans credit her with giving new life to the Chucky series thanks to her role as Tiffany in Bride of Chucky.

While filming Monsters, Inc. she raved to Pixar about a script she'd read, written by one of her ex-husband's friends. The friend was Brad Bird, and the script was for The Incredibles.

She named her cat "Corky" after her character's love interest in Bound.

She has over 400 pairs of shoes.

Her younger sister, Meg Tilly, is an Oscar-nominated acress as well.
